Computer >> คอมพิวเตอร์ >  >> ระบบ >> Windows

Svchost.Exe คืออะไรและวิธีแก้ไขการใช้หน่วยความจำ CPU สูงของ Svchost.Exe (Netsvcs)

ผู้ใช้ Windows หลายคนบ่นเกี่ยวกับปัญหาที่แปลกประหลาดและน่าตกใจอย่างยิ่ง svchost.exe (netsvcs) กำลังใช้งาน CPU มากเกินไป เนื่องจากปัญหานี้ คอมพิวเตอร์ไม่สามารถบู๊ตได้ และในบางกรณี ผู้ใช้ไม่สามารถเรียกใช้โปรแกรมได้

หากคุณประสบปัญหาการใช้งานหน่วยความจำสูงของ netsvcs โปรดอ่านบล็อกนี้ให้จบ ในโพสต์นี้ คุณสามารถดูคำแนะนำโดยละเอียดเกี่ยวกับวิธีแก้ปัญหาการใช้งาน CPU สูงหรือหน่วยความจำรั่วเนื่องจาก svchost

ก่อนหน้านั้น มาทำความเข้าใจรายละเอียดพื้นฐานเกี่ยวกับ svchost.exe กันก่อน

Service Host หรือ svchost.exe คืออะไร

โฮสต์บริการ เป็นกระบวนการโฮสต์ทั่วไปสำหรับบริการที่เชื่อมโยงกับไฟล์ DLL พบได้ใน C:\Windows\System32 เนื่องจากเป็นกระบวนการที่สำคัญของระบบ บางครั้งเนื่องจากกระบวนการภายนอกที่เชื่อมโยงถึงกัน ไฟล์นี้อาจทำให้เกิดการใช้งาน CPU สูง

เพื่ออธิบายสิ่งที่เรากำลังพูด โปรดดูภาพด้านล่าง:

เนื่องจากมีกระบวนการทำงานมากมาย ผู้ใช้จำนวนมากจึงคิดว่าเป็นไวรัส แต่ให้ฉันชี้แจงว่า svchost.exe ไม่ใช่ไวรัส อย่างไรก็ตาม เนื่องจากกระบวนการต่างๆ ใช้งาน คุณอาจเห็นหลายอินสแตนซ์ในตัวจัดการงาน ดังนั้น การทำความเข้าใจว่าเหตุใดคุณจึงเห็นหน่วยความจำรั่วเนื่องจากสิ่งนี้เป็นสิ่งสำคัญ

เหตุใด Svchost.exe จึงใช้ทรัพยากร CPU สูง

บางครั้งเนื่องจากไวรัส มัลแวร์ หรือโปรแกรมที่เป็นอันตรายที่ทำงานบนระบบของคุณ คุณอาจประสบปัญหา CPU สูงหรือหน่วยความจำรั่ว โชคดีที่สามารถแก้ไขไฟล์ svchost.exe (netsvcs) ประมวลผลการใช้งาน CPU ได้

แต่ก่อนที่จะดำเนินการต่อไป หากคุณต้องการประหยัดเวลา เรามีทางออกที่ดีกว่า

วิธีที่ง่ายและรวดเร็วที่สุดในการแก้ไขข้อผิดพลาดทั่วไปของ Windows และปัญหาการหยุดทำงานของหน่วยความจำ

หากคุณเผชิญกับการรั่วไหลของหน่วยความจำ การใช้ CPU สูง ประสิทธิภาพของเกมที่ล้าหลัง หรือคิดว่าระบบของคุณติดไวรัส เรามี Advanced System Optimizer เมื่อใช้โปรแกรมล้างพีซีที่ดีที่สุดและยูทิลิตี้เพิ่มประสิทธิภาพดิสก์ คุณสามารถสแกนระบบของคุณเพื่อหาการติดมัลแวร์ ไวรัส สปายแวร์ ไฟล์ขยะ ฯลฯ นอกจากนี้ คุณสามารถเพิ่มประสิทธิภาพหน่วยความจำ กู้คืนพื้นที่ แก้ไขรายการรีจิสทรีที่ไม่ถูกต้อง อัปเดตไดรเวอร์ที่ล้าสมัย ล้างแคช เป็นต้น

หากต้องการใช้ ให้ทำตามขั้นตอนด้านล่าง:

1. ดาวน์โหลดและติดตั้ง Advanced System Optimizer จากปุ่มด้านล่าง

2. เมื่อดาวน์โหลดแล้ว ให้ดับเบิ้ลคลิกไฟล์ .exe เพื่อติดตั้งตัวล้างแคชชั้นนำและตัวป้องกันความเป็นส่วนตัว

3. ตอนนี้ คลิก Start Smart PC Care และรอให้การสแกนเสร็จสิ้น

4. หากต้องการแก้ไขข้อผิดพลาดที่ตรวจพบทั้งหมด ให้คลิกปรับให้เหมาะสม

แค่นั้นแหละ; ตอนนี้คุณได้แก้ไขข้อผิดพลาดทั่วไปของ Windows เรียบร้อยแล้ว

ตอนนี้ เรามาเรียนรู้วิธีแก้ปัญหา svchost.exe (netsvcs) กัน

แก้ไข 1:แก้ไขไฟล์รีจิสทรีของ Windows ที่ไม่ถูกต้องและเสียหาย

หมายเหตุ:เราไม่แนะนำให้ทำด้วยตนเอง การลบรายการที่ถูกต้องอย่างผิดพลาดอาจทำให้ระบบของคุณไม่เสถียร ดังนั้น ในการซ่อมแซมรายการรีจิสทรีที่ไม่ถูกต้อง เราขอแนะนำให้เรียกใช้โมดูลตัวล้างรีจิสทรีที่นำเสนอโดย Advanced System Optimizer

หากต้องการใช้ ให้ทำตามขั้นตอนด้านล่าง:

1. สมมติว่าคุณได้ติดตั้งแล้ว เรียกใช้เครื่องมือเพิ่มประสิทธิภาพระบบขั้นสูง

2. คลิก Registry Optimizers จากบานหน้าต่างด้านซ้าย> เลือก Registry Cleaner

3. ดับเบิลคลิกเพื่อเปิดและคลิกเริ่มสแกนทันที

4. รอให้กระบวนการสแกนเสร็จสิ้น

5. เมื่อแก้ไขปัญหาทั้งหมดเสร็จแล้ว ให้คลิก แก้ไขปัญหาทั้งหมด อย่างไรก็ตาม หากคุณต้องการทราบข้อมูลเพิ่มเติมเกี่ยวกับข้อผิดพลาดที่ตรวจพบ ให้คลิกรายละเอียด

นี่ไง. ตอนนี้ รีสตาร์ท Windows และดูการใช้งานดิสก์สูง svchost ได้รับการแก้ไขหรือไม่ ถ้าไม่ใช่ ให้ไปที่การแก้ไขถัดไป

แก้ไข 2:สแกนคอมพิวเตอร์ของคุณเพื่อหาไวรัสและมัลแวร์

เมื่อมีการติดมัลแวร์ กระบวนการ Svchost.exe จะใช้ RAM จำนวนมาก เพื่อแก้ไขปัญหานี้ เราจำเป็นต้องเรียกใช้โปรแกรมป้องกันไวรัสที่สามารถตรวจจับไฟล์ที่ติดไวรัสและเป็นอันตรายได้ สำหรับสิ่งนี้ เราสามารถใช้ Advanced System Optimizer ซึ่งเป็นยูทิลิตีการปรับแต่งระบบที่สมบูรณ์

หากต้องการสแกนระบบ ให้เปิด Advanced System Optimizer> Security and Privacy> System Protection

เรียกใช้การสแกนและแก้ไขข้อผิดพลาดทั้งหมด

การดำเนินการนี้จะล้างการติดไวรัสทั้งหมดออกจากระบบ และปัญหาการใช้งานดิสก์ svchost จะได้รับการแก้ไข

แก้ไข 3:ล้างบันทึกตัวแสดงเหตุการณ์

ลองล้างบันทึกของผู้ดูเหตุการณ์ เนื่องจากบางครั้งรายการเก่าก็สร้างปัญหาเช่นกัน โดยทำตามขั้นตอนด้านล่าง:

1. กด Windows + R แล้วพิมพ์ eventvwr.msc ในเรียกใช้ windows> คลิก

Svchost.Exe คืออะไรและวิธีแก้ไขการใช้หน่วยความจำ CPU สูงของ Svchost.Exe (Netsvcs)

2. ขยาย บันทึกของ Windows บานหน้าต่างด้านซ้าย> คลิกขวาที่แอปพลิเคชัน แล้วเลือก ล้างบันทึก .

Svchost.Exe คืออะไรและวิธีแก้ไขการใช้หน่วยความจำ CPU สูงของ Svchost.Exe (Netsvcs)

3. เมื่อได้รับแจ้งให้ยืนยัน ให้คลิก ล้าง

Svchost.Exe คืออะไรและวิธีแก้ไขการใช้หน่วยความจำ CPU สูงของ Svchost.Exe (Netsvcs)

4. ด้วยวิธีนี้ คุณจะสามารถล้างบันทึก Event Manager ได้

หมายเหตุ:คุณต้องทำตามขั้นตอนเดียวกันกับโฟลเดอร์อื่นๆ เช่น –

ใบสมัครความปลอดภัยตั้งค่าระบบ และกิจกรรมที่ส่งต่อ

หลังจากนั้นให้รีบูตระบบ ตอนนี้ควรแก้ไขการใช้หน่วยความจำสูงแล้ว

โซลูชันที่ 4:อัปเดต Windows

ผู้ใช้ Windows ส่วนใหญ่ได้รายงานปัญหาเกี่ยวกับกระบวนการ svchost.exe (netsvcs) ดังนั้นเพื่อแก้ไข Windows จะปล่อยการอัปเดตต่อไป สิ่งนี้ทำให้การอัปเดต Windows เป็นสิ่งจำเป็น หากต้องการอัปเดต Windows และแก้ไขปัญหาทั้งหมด ให้ทำตามขั้นตอนด้านล่าง:

1. กด Windows + I

2. คลิก อัปเดตและความปลอดภัย

Svchost.Exe คืออะไรและวิธีแก้ไขการใช้หน่วยความจำ CPU สูงของ Svchost.Exe (Netsvcs)

3. คลิก Windows Update จากบานหน้าต่างด้านซ้าย> ตรวจหาการอัปเดต .

Svchost.Exe คืออะไรและวิธีแก้ไขการใช้หน่วยความจำ CPU สูงของ Svchost.Exe (Netsvcs)

4. ให้ระบบตรวจสอบการอัปเดตที่มีอยู่ เมื่ออัปเดต Windows ตรวจสอบให้แน่ใจว่าคุณเชื่อมต่อกับอินเทอร์เน็ต

5. ดาวน์โหลด และติดตั้ง การอัปเดตที่มีอยู่ทั้งหมด

เมื่อเสร็จแล้ว ให้รีสตาร์ทระบบและดูว่าการใช้งาน CPU สูงที่เกิดจาก svchost.exe จะได้รับการแก้ไข

แก้ไข 6:ปิดใช้งานบริการ BITS

BITS (Background Intelligent Transfer Service) เป็นองค์ประกอบของระบบปฏิบัติการ Windows; มันใช้แบนด์วิธของเครือข่ายที่ไม่ได้ใช้งาน &ดาวน์โหลดข้อมูลสำคัญบนระบบพื้นหลัง อย่างไรก็ตาม เมื่อบริการนี้ทำงานผิดปกติ คุณอาจพบการรั่วไหลของหน่วยความจำ svchost.exe หรือการใช้งาน CPU สูง ดังนั้น ในการแก้ไขปัญหานี้ เราจำเป็นต้องปิดใช้งานบริการ BITS และดูว่าสามารถแก้ไขได้หรือไม่

โดยทำตามขั้นตอนด้านล่าง:

1. กด แป้น Windows + R และ พิมพ์ msc> ตกลง

Svchost.Exe คืออะไรและวิธีแก้ไขการใช้หน่วยความจำ CPU สูงของ Svchost.Exe (Netsvcs)

2. มองหา Background Intelligent Transfer Service ที่นี่ แล้วดับเบิลคลิก

3. ในหน้าต่างที่ติดกัน คลิกลูกศรชี้ลงถัดจาก ประเภทการเริ่มต้น แล้วเลือกปิดใช้งาน> ใช้> ตกลง .

Svchost.Exe คืออะไรและวิธีแก้ไขการใช้หน่วยความจำ CPU สูงของ Svchost.Exe (Netsvcs)

4. การดำเนินการนี้จะปิดใช้งาน Background Intelligent Transfer Service

การปิดใช้งานบริการ BITS จะไม่ส่งผลกระทบต่อการทำงานของระบบของคุณ ซึ่งหมายความว่าคุณสามารถปิดใช้งานได้ อย่างไรก็ตาม หากวิธีแก้ไขไม่ได้ผล ให้ทำตามวิธีแก้ไขถัดไป

แก้ไข 7:ปิดใช้งานบริการ Wuauserv

วูอูเซิร์ฟ บริการหรือที่เรียกว่า Windows Update  บริการมีชื่อเสียงไม่ดีเนื่องจากเป็นสาเหตุให้ svchost.exe ใช้ CPU 100% หากปัญหาเกิดจากการปิดใช้งาน Windows Update มันจะช่วยได้

โดยทำตามขั้นตอนด้านล่าง:

1. กด Windows + R

2. พิมพ์ services.msc> ป้อนรหัส

3. ไปที่ Windows Update บริการ

Svchost.Exe คืออะไรและวิธีแก้ไขการใช้หน่วยความจำ CPU สูงของ Svchost.Exe (Netsvcs)

4. ดับเบิลคลิกและเลือก ปิดใช้งาน โดยคลิกลูกศรชี้ลงข้างประเภทการเริ่มต้น

Svchost.Exe คืออะไรและวิธีแก้ไขการใช้หน่วยความจำ CPU สูงของ Svchost.Exe (Netsvcs)

ตอนนี้ตรวจสอบว่าปัญหาควรได้รับการแก้ไข ปิดใช้งาน wuauserv  บริการคือการแก้ไขที่ใช้การได้เพื่อแก้ไข svchost.exe การใช้งาน CPU 100%

นี่คือทั้งหมดที่; หลังจากการแก้ไขที่อธิบายไว้ข้างต้น คุณสามารถแก้ไขการใช้หน่วยความจำสูง svchost netsvcs ได้อย่างรวดเร็ว นอกจากนี้ เราขอแนะนำให้ใช้ Advanced System Optimizer เพราะนอกจากจะแก้ไขข้อผิดพลาดของ Windows แล้ว ยังแก้ไขสปายแวร์ มัลแวร์ และภัยคุกคามที่เป็นอันตรายอื่นๆ ด้วย